Not that it's a big deal but our group has been wake surfing with a real surfboard for years, (6+) I think.

Nothing beats it on a Saturday afternoon when the lake is nothing but chop.... People still pull up and ask what we are doing, how do we do it and just love to sit and watch us rip it up... round and round we go when we'll stop nobody knows....

I use a Shane Smith fish shape 6'9", he's a local shaper up at Hampton beach in NH. My woman loves it better than wakeboarding, she a low impact type rider...

Not that I'm complaining but my old boat produced almost Oceans like barrel's, I miss that beast....

It's fun and definitely worth a serious try. Spend the time to get the shape right, speed dialed and all that, it takes some playn' around with to get it exactly how you like it... Part of the fun is setting the weight up correctly and seeing what boat can through the best shaped wave....

I have been skim boarding behind my boat for years with a short rope. We made our own board that is pretty similar to the new hyperlite, it's a lot of fun. It has no fins on it so you can surface spin forever. I recommend it highly, the falls don't hurt ever, but you get some weird looks from other boats.

Done it now for a few seasons on a Harbour 8' board I was given and repaired - lots of fun. Definitely give it a try, but be careful of exhaust fumes for rear passengers "beefing" up the wake and the surfer. Definitely a nice distraction when we're pretty spent from boarding and need a little comic relief from new surfers trying it for the first time.
